About RMIT UAS Research Team

The RMIT Uncrewed Aircraft Systems (UAS) laboratory was established in 2013 as a space to be used by researchers and students interested in the field of UAS. The UAS lab supports any interested RMIT student or staff member to work on UAS-related projects. The RMIT UAS Research Team (RUASRT) consists of undergraduate students, postgrad students, post-docs and academics. All these people work on projects within the team, and many also assist with team management in some way. We are supported by the School of Engineering, in part, and get the majority of our funding from research contracts/projects. We design, develop, manufacture, test, fly and maintain uncrewed aircraft that can be used for a range of purposes for anyone in the university.
